Output e625969fc96d7a1c82bde3e487e990c3415c48b7e4dee5ee0b18a02f7d3cb674:18

value
950769
script pubkey
OP_0 OP_PUSHBYTES_20 fd629462c293554970cc6c3b4ecd44bc2cda85ea
address
ltc1ql43fgckzjd25juxvdsa5an2yhskd4p02qkqesg
transaction
e625969fc96d7a1c82bde3e487e990c3415c48b7e4dee5ee0b18a02f7d3cb674
spent
true